Credit Recommendation & Competencies
Level Credits (SH) Subject
Upper-Division Baccalaureate 3 applied quality management of contracts
Credit may only be received for this course by additionally completing CMQ 210 (DAU-0230) and CMQ 220 (DAU-0231). The total number of hours recommended for the completion of all three courses is 3 semester hours at the upper division level.
Description

Objective:

The course objective is to provide the necessary knowledge and skills to conduct acceptance sampling product examination according to government regulations and commercial standards. This course focuses on how to use a Zero Based Statistical Sampling Plan and randomization to determine sample size. The outcome of this class will provide the Quality Assurance Specialist (QAS) the confidence to make the statistical determination of acceptance or rejection of product presented by the contractor.

Learning Outcomes:

  • identify the reasons for employing sampling inspection over screening (100%) inspection
  • use simple, systematic, cluster, and stratified sampling methods, solve for random samples
  • apply the rules for the MIL-STD-1916 sampling system
  • apply the rules for ANSI/ASQ Z1.4-2008 sampling systems
  • choose a sample that appropriately represents the population
  • recognize the common characteristics of sampling plans
  • apply the rules for zero-based acceptance sampling systems
